The Guilderland bowling team competed against 19 other schools in the Section 2, Class A sectional championships, where each bowler threw six games, at Boulevard Bowl in Schenectady. The Dutch team finished third overall with 5818 total pins.

On Saturday, Feb. 11, Guilderland and Berne-Knox-Westerlo both participated in the 12th annual Raider Rumble held at Colonie High School. Both schools competed in the co-ed division, where Guilderland finished second.

On Saturday, Feb. 11, the Berne-Knox-Westerlo/Middleburgh and Guilderland brought their wrestlers up to the Cool Insuring Arena for the Section 2 state qualifier tournament. All seven Guilderland wrestlers placed, none qualified for states, and BKW fell in the first round.

BM Guilderland, LLC was proposing a 66-lot single-family residential cluster subdivision, with 62 of the homes accessible from either Route 146 or Concord Hill Drive and four located in a cul-de-sac at the end of Posson Road.
